This role combines deep technical expertise with project leadership responsibilities to drive the development, qualification, reliability, and continuous improvement of advanced subsystems and products.  The Engineer II, Systems Engineering serves as a technical leader responsible for defining and driving system reliability strategies, leading complex cross-functional engineering initiatives, and influencing product design decisions across multiple product platforms. Working closely with Mechanical, Electrical, Firmware, Software, Process, and Manufacturing Engineering teams, this individual will ensure that reliability, performance, and product quality objectives are achieved throughout the product lifecycle. This position requires independent technical judgment, strong systems thinking, and the ability to lead engineering efforts that span multiple disciplines and stakeholders.   What you will be working on Technical Leadership Lead system-level reliability engineering activities across new product development and sustaining engineering programs. Define reliability requirements, test methodologies, qualification strategies, and validation plans for complex semiconductor equipment and subsystems. Serve as the subject matter expert for reliability engineering, system performance analysis, and root cause investigations. Drive Design for Reliability (DfR) practices throughout the product development lifecycle. Lead system architecture and design reviews with a focus on risk reduction, reliability improvement, and product robustness.   Reliability & Failure Analysis Lead complex Failure Analysis (FA) and Root Cause Analysis (RCA) investigations involving multidisciplinary engineering teams. Establish corrective and preventive action strategies that improve product reliability and field performance. Develop and maintain reliability growth models, reliability predictions, and product health metrics. Analyze fleet and field performance data to identify systemic issues and improvement opportunities. Own reliability reporting, trend analysis, and executive-level communications.   Product Development & Program Leadership Lead qualification efforts , accelerated life testing, environmental testing, and product validation programs. Develop reliability roadmaps aligned with business objectives and product strategies. Influence product architectures and engineering decisions through data-driven recommendations. Coordinate technical activities across multiple concurrent development programs. Partner with supplier quality and external vendors to improve subsystem reliability and qualification processes.   Cross-Functional Collaboration Collaborate closely with Mechanical, Electrical, Firmware, Software, Manufacturing, and Product Engineering teams. Interface with customers, suppliers, and field organizations on technical reliability matters. Support design reviews, technology assessments, risk evaluations, and product release decisions.
